Race for Miami City Commissioners heads to runoff election – WSVN 7News | Miami News, Weather, Sports

MIAMI (WSVN) – It was election night across Miami-Dade County and the City of Miami Commissioner race is headed to a runoff election.
In District 1, incumbent Alex Diaz de la Portilla made it with 37% of the vote. This is despite his recent indictment on money laundering and bribery charges and his subsequent suspension by Governor DeSantis.
He faces businessman Miguel Gabela, who earned 29%.
Diaz de la Portilla has denied wrongdoing and vowed to fight the allegations.
If he wins, it’s possible DeSantis could suspend him again.
There were also other commission races in Miami, Hialeah and Homestead.
